After Corinthians’ elimination in the round of 16 of the Women’s Copa do Brasil, Andressa Alves spoke out on social media. On Monday night (20), the Brabas were beaten 1-0 by Ferroviária at Arena Fonte Luminosa, in Araraquara, and ended their run in the national competition.
The midfielder used her Instagram stories to send a message to the black-and-white fans. In the text, the player lamented the result, apologized for the setback, and said the squad will keep working to overcome this moment and seek a turnaround throughout the season.

“It’s very hard to find the words for you, Fiel. Sorry, we tried until the end, but it wasn’t enough. I’m very sad, but you can be sure that we will hold ourselves accountable, work hard, and overcome every obstacle with the humility we’ve always had. The season is long, and we will bring you a lot of joy, because you are our greatest strength in every match. Go, Corinthians.”
Andressa featured in both recent matches against Ferroviária. Last Friday (17), she started in the 1-0 win in the Women’s Paulista Championship at Fazendinha and was substituted in the 33rd minute of the second half for Belén Aquino.
In the knockout match in the Copa do Brasil, the midfielder stayed on the field for the entire game. Besides taking part in the team’s main attacking moves, she nearly scored in stoppage time, when she redirected a shot from Gabi Zanotti into the back of the net. The play, however, was ruled out for offside, frustrating the attempt to take the decision into the final minutes.
Corinthians had more possession for much of the match in Araraquara, but struggled to break through Ferroviária’s defense. The home side opened the scoring in the first half and held on to the lead until the final whistle, securing a place in the Women’s Copa do Brasil quarterfinals.
Now, Corinthians turn their focus back to the qualifying stage of the Brazilian Championship. Next Sunday (26), at 11 a.m. (Brasília time), Timãozinho will host Vitória at Estádio Alfredo Schürig, Fazendinha, for the 13th round of the national competition. At the moment, Alvinegro leads the tournament with 28 points — nine wins, one draw, and two losses — with 31 goals scored and 13 conceded.
